Concrete Deck Sealing in Redmond, WA

Concrete deck sealing services involve applying a protective coating to outdoor concrete surfaces, such as patios, porches, and pool decks. This process helps prevent damage from moisture, stains, and freeze-thaw cycles, extending the lifespan and maintaining the appearance of the concrete. Property owners typically request this service to safeguard their investment, improve the durability of their outdoor spaces, and enhance overall curb appeal. It is important for homeowners to understand the different types of sealants available, the appropriate timing for sealing, and how weather conditions can impact the effectiveness of the application before requesting a service.

These sealing projects usually cover residential patios, walkways, driveways, and other concrete surfaces exposed to the elements. Homeowners often want to know how long the sealant will last, whether the surface needs to be cleaned beforehand, and if any special preparation is required for their specific concrete type. Understanding these details can help property owners make informed decisions, ensuring their outdoor concrete areas remain protected and visually appealing for years to come.

Common Concrete Deck Sealing Jobs

Concrete driveway sealing - protects against stains, weather damage, and surface wear.

Patio and walkway sealing - helps maintain appearance and prevents cracking over time.

Garage floor sealing - reduces dust, moisture penetration, and surface deterioration.

Pool deck sealing - enhances slip resistance and shields against water damage.

Commercial concrete sealing - preserves large surfaces and extends their lifespan.

Stamped concrete sealing - preserves decorative patterns while preventing surface damage.

Concrete Deck Sealing Questions

What is concrete deck sealing? Concrete deck sealing involves applying a protective coating to the surface to prevent damage from moisture, stains, and weathering.

Why should property owners consider sealing their concrete decks? Sealing helps extend the lifespan of the deck, maintains its appearance, and reduces the risk of cracks and surface deterioration.

What types of decks benefit most from sealing? Outdoor decks made of concrete, especially those exposed to frequent weather changes, benefit most from sealing to resist water penetration and staining.

How often should concrete decks be resealed? Resealing is typically recommended every 2 to 3 years to maintain optimal protection and appearance.
